Perhaps we can approach it from another direction. Take a look at the shoulder doublings on the original image and other similar sculptures.

There is a large hole in the shoulder flap for a tie to hold it in place on the breast. You can't put holes like this into a lamellar construction. It will destroy the integrity of the entire row unless they were fixed to a backing.
